    Some gym owners think they just need better ads.

    So they swap agencies. Rewrite headlines. Launch new promos. And when the new clients start rolling in, it feels like it’s working – at least for a little while.

    Yes, the leads come in... but so do the cancellations. No matter how much they spend on ads, the growth never sticks. And every month, they find themselves back at square one.

    That’s because marketing isn’t the core issue.

    In part 4 of this 5-part series on the myths that keep gym owners stuck under $30K, Tim and Randy dig into the belief that marketing is the biggest problem in a struggling gym. What they reveal is harder to face: client retention, outdated pricing, and weak service delivery are the real leaks in the bucket.

    They break down the math behind churn, explain why some clients quietly vanish, and share stories from the floor and the frontlines.

    So if you're stuck under $30K, this episode will help you see the truth: it's probably not because you aren’t spending enough – it’s because what you keep matters more than what you get.

    A lot of gym owners wear every hat in the building (and think that’s just part of the job).

    They train every client.

    Put out every fire.

    Answer every email.

    Eventually, that becomes their whole identity: “I do it all.” But that belief is exactly what keeps them stuck. It drains their time, burns their energy, and kills their shot at real growth.

    In Part 3 of this series, Tim and Randy tackle one of the biggest myths holding gym owners under $30K/month: thinking you have to do everything yourself. That mindset doesn’t make you a better owner – it makes sure you never have time to actually be one.

    Many gym owners believe that discounting their services will get someone through the door.

    That a “free week” or “first responder discount” will tip the scales. And at first, it might even look like it’s working... Until the leads disappear, revenue plateaus, and every client is paying a different rate for the same service.

    In Part 2 of this myth-busting series, Tim and Randy talk about the belief that discounting brings growth – and explain why it’s actually a trap that keeps gym owners stuck under $30K/month.

    They share stories from real gym owners, the hidden cost of "founder rates," why discounting signals a lack of confidence in your service, and how inconsistent pricing erodes trust, kills margins, and makes your business harder to scale.

    Some gyms are packed… and still broke.

    The schedules are full. The energy is high. But when it comes time to check the bank account, there’s barely anything left. And it’s not because the owners aren’t working – they’re grinding, hustling, doing all the things. But still... nothing changes.

    What’s common for many of them? They believe more members are the answer.

    In Part 1 of this new series, Tim and Randy tackle the first of the 5 Myths That Keep Gym Owners Stuck Under $30K – the idea that more people automatically equals more profit.

    They break down why the $30K/month barrier even exists, how chasing headcount leads to rising attrition and ad spend, and why value, not volume, is the true lever for growth.

    You’ll hear how to stop trying to “scale cheap,” why fewer, better-paying clients make for a stronger business, and how to start pricing like the premium service you already are.

    Most coaches aren’t lazy. They’re not unmotivated. They’re just being managed like they’re business owners… And that’s where things start to break.

    In this episode, Randy and Zach discuss a mistake they see all the time: gym owners assigning responsibilities, pay structures, and incentives based on their mindset, not their team’s.

    When you expect a coach to care about sales metrics, revenue growth, or monthly Delta the way you do – you’re setting both sides up to lose. That disconnect shows up in retention, team culture, and client experience… even when everyone’s “doing their job.”

    This conversation gets into what actually motivates coaches, how to align pay with performance without creating resentment, and where most compensation plans go off the rails.

    Many gym owners add new services with the best intentions.

    A couple of clients ask for something different… there’s a gap in the schedule… maybe a new trend looks like it could boost revenue… So they say yes – add a class here, a specialty program there…

    But over time, the business starts looking like the Cheesecake Factory: a little of everything, not great at any one thing.

    In this episode, Randy and Zach talk about the real cost of shiny object syndrome in gym ownership. They break down what happens when you chase too many services – how it splinters your delivery systems, muddies your marketing, and puts your coaches in a position where no one’s quite clear on what the business stands for anymore.

    They explain how to filter opportunities through what you believe, what you can deliver, and what actually gets results – so you can double down on the thing you want to be five-mile famous for.

    In this episode, Tim and Randy sit down with world-renowned coach and speaker Todd Durkin. He’s the founder of Fitness Quest 10 and the guy behind athletes like Drew Brees and LaDainian Tomlinson.

    While his professional track record is well known, the personal cost behind it isn’t. Most people don’t know he was nearly taken out of the game.

    This time, Todd talks about the last few years of his life – chronic fatigue, a nagging back injury, and a health crisis that left him drained and confused. The turning point came with a diagnosis of sleep apnea… and a renewed sense of faith.

    That clarity led to his next mission: Impact X Performance. It's a growing franchise focused on fitness, recovery, coaching, and optional faith-based integration. These aren’t typical gyms. As Todd puts it, they’re “lighthouses” built to serve the whole person.

    “You thought your customers were lazy on the gym floor. They’re even lazier with their brains.”

    That’s how Donald Miller explained the hidden reason most gym marketing doesn’t work: it makes people think too hard.

    Donald Miller is the CEO of StoryBrand and Business Made Simple. He’s the author of several books, including bestsellers Building a StoryBrand, Marketing Made Simple, and How to Grow Your Small Business.

    At the end of the Growth Summit in Nashville, Tim sat down with Donald for a live fireside chat in front of a packed room of gym owners.

    Donald breaks down why most fitness messaging falls flat, why clever doesn’t convert, and how to build a brand message that sticks – not just with prospects, but with your own team. He explains how billion-dollar ad agencies still get it wrong, why presidential campaigns live or die by taglines, and why people would rather stay confused than burn mental calories figuring out your offer.
